The router industry presents challenges for both tech-savvy users and those without expertise. Most routers equipped with a Gigabit WAN port struggle to deliver true Gigabit speeds due to limited CPU power. Even if capable, they typically only have one Gigabit port shared with the LAN and WAN via VLAN tagging on internal switches, cutting performance in half. This isn’t promoted publicly. Honestly, it’s a disappointing product—no consumer router claims its NAT speed or actual LAN-to-WAN throughput. And don’t forget the WiFi issues!
